Roofing system Examination



On a regular basis evaluating your roofing is essential to ensuring it can withstand the harsh winter season weather condition in advance. Start by looking for https://www.archdaily.com/908603/tile-roof-house-k59atelier of missing out on, harmed, or curling shingles. These can lead to leaks or additional damages during winter tornados. Look out for any indicators of water damage or mold and mildew, as these might indicate a larger issue with your roof's stability. Inspect the blinking around chimneys, vents, and skylights to ensure they're secure and leak-proof.


It's likewise crucial to inspect the rain gutters and downspouts for debris or clogs that might trigger water to back up and possibly harm your roof.

During your inspection, focus on any type of locations where water may merge or gather, as this can weaken the roof's structure gradually. Look for any kind of indicators of sagging or dips in the roofline, as these could suggest underlying issues that require to be addressed prior to wintertime sets in.

Debris Removal



When it comes to preparing your roof covering for wintertime, one important task is clearing away debris that might create potential problems. Start by removing leaves, branches, and any other debris that has collected on your roofing. These things can catch dampness, producing a breeding ground for mold and mildew and mildew, which can harm your roof with time. Make use of a strong ladder to access your roof covering safely, and a broom or fallen leave blower to sweep off the particles.

Pay unique attention to the valleys and gutters where particles often tends to build up one of the most.

In addition, watch out for any signs of animal task, such as nests or droppings. These can bring in insects and trigger structural damage if left unaddressed. Get rid of any type of nests and clean up droppings meticulously to stop additional issues.
